It's Dinovember! What The Dinosaurs Did in RVA


Have you heard of Dinovember? If not, it's that magical time of year when toy dinosaurs come to life at night, getting into all sorts of mischief during the month of, you guessed it, November. It originated with Refe and Susan Tuma who live in Kansas City with their four children and a herd of plastic dinosaurs. The Tumas began documenting their dinosaurs' antics in 2012, sharing the nightly adventures on social media.
